    Real Madrid Stages Miraculous Comeback; Stuns Real Sociedad 2-1

    In a sensational display of resilience and determination, Real Madrid clawed their way back from an early deficit to secure a dramatic 2-1 victory over Real Sociedad on Sunday. The electrifying clash at the Santiago Bernabeu saw Carlo Ancelotti’s side regain their throne at the top of LaLiga, extending their winning streak to an impressive five consecutive matches and amassing a perfect league run with 15 points to their name.

    They now sit two points ahead of second-placed Barcelona, who had routed Betis 5-0 the day before.

    The match kicked off with an unexpected twist as Real Sociedad swiftly took the lead just five minutes into the game. Former Madrid player Take Kubo orchestrated the attack, delivering a precise cross to Ander Barrenetxea in the heart of the box. Keeper Kepa Arrizabalaga pulled off a spectacular save, but the rebound was swiftly dispatched by Barrenetxea, sending the visitors into an early lead.

    Real Madrid’s response was nothing short of spectacular. Federico Valverde, in the opening seconds of the second half, unleashed a blistering shot from the edge of the box that found the left post before nestling into the net. This stunning strike marked Valverde’s first goal of the season and proved to be a turning point in the match.

    “The best thing we did was try,” Valverde reflected after the game. “They had a lot of chances, and the first one they had they scored. But we always kept trying, and the goal right at the start of the second half helped us to keep pushing. Whatever I can do to contribute, I’m happy.”

    Real Madrid’s Unstoppable Run Continues: Five Wins on the Trot

    The icing on the cake for Real Madrid came in the 60th minute when summer signing Joselu rose to the occasion. A perfectly delivered cross from Fran Garcia on the left wing found Joselu, who powered a towering header into the back of the net, securing the crucial lead.

    “Any team in the league can hurt you; we have to correct things because we conceded a goal very early on,” noted Joselu. “But this is at the Bernabeu (Stadium), and with our fans, we were able to turn it around. The goals that I score and help the team to earn points, that’s what makes me the happiest.”

    Real Madrid now shifts their focus to the Champions League, with a highly anticipated clash against Union Berlin on Wednesday followed by a league derby against Atletico Madrid. The stage is set for an exciting campaign, as Real Madrid continues to showcase their mettle both domestically and in Europe.
